Course Content

• Introduction to Neurocognitive Disorders: Understanding the Spectrum
• Alzheimer's Disease: Symptoms, Diagnosis, and Current Research
• Vascular Cognitive Impairment: Risk Factors and Management Strategies
• Dementia with Lewy Bodies: Clinical Presentation and Differential Diagnosis
• Frontotemporal Dementia: Behavioral and Cognitive Changes
• Neurocognitive Disorders and Mental Health Comorbidities: Depression and Anxiety
• Caregiving for Individuals with Neurocognitive Disorders: Practical Strategies and Support
• Legal and Ethical Considerations in Neurocognitive Disorder Care
• Advances in Neurocognitive Disorder Treatment: Pharmacological and Non-Pharmacological Approaches
• Neurocognitive Disorders Awareness and Public Health Initiatives

Career path

Neurocognitive Disorders: UK Career Landscape

Explore the promising job market for professionals specializing in Neurocognitive Disorders in the UK.

Career Role Description
Neuropsychologist (Cognitive Assessment & Rehabilitation) Conduct comprehensive cognitive assessments, develop and implement rehabilitation programs for individuals with neurocognitive disorders. High demand, excellent prospects.
Clinical Neuropsychologist (Diagnosis & Treatment) Diagnose and treat neurocognitive disorders through in-depth assessments and tailored interventions. Strong salary potential, specialized skillset needed.
Occupational Therapist (Neurocognitive Rehabilitation) Assist individuals in regaining functional independence through adaptive strategies and therapy. Growing need, rewarding career path.
Speech and Language Therapist (Cognitive Communication) Address communication difficulties related to neurocognitive disorders, facilitating better interaction and comprehension. Strong job security.
Geriatric Nurse (Dementia Care) Provide specialized care for individuals with dementia and other neurocognitive disorders within care homes or hospitals. High demand, diverse work settings.

A Masterclass Certificate in Neurocognitive Disorders Awareness holds significant weight in today's UK healthcare market. The rising prevalence of dementia, a leading neurocognitive disorder, necessitates a skilled workforce equipped to provide appropriate care and support. According to the Alzheimer's Society, over 900,000 people in the UK are living with dementia, a number projected to increase substantially in the coming decades. This surge highlights the burgeoning demand for professionals with expertise in neurocognitive disorders.

This certificate demonstrates a commitment to understanding conditions like Alzheimer's disease, vascular dementia, and other cognitive impairments. It equips individuals with the knowledge to identify symptoms, implement appropriate interventions, and contribute to improved patient outcomes. Possessing such a qualification enhances career prospects within healthcare settings, including hospitals, care homes, and community services. The increasing focus on person-centered care further emphasizes the value of such specialized training.
